This engaging book offers an indepth introduction to teaching mathematics through problemsolving, providing lessons and techniques that can be used in classrooms for both primary and lower secondary grades. Based on the innovative and successful Japanese approaches of Teaching Through Problemsolving (TTP) and Collaborative Lesson Research (CLR), renowned mathematics education scholar Akihiko Takahashi demonstrates how these teaching methods can be successfully adapted in schools outside of Japan.TTP encourages students to try and solve a problem independently, rather than relying on the format of lectures and walkthroughs provided in classrooms across the world. Teaching Mathematics Through ProblemSolving gives educators the tools to restructure their lesson and curriculum design to make creative and adaptive problemsolving the main way students learn new procedures. Takahashi showcases TTP lessons for elementary and secondary classrooms, showing how teachers can create their own TTP lessons and units using techniques adapted from Japanese educators through CLR. Examples are discussed in relation to the Common Core State Standards, though the methods and lessons offered can be used in any country.Teaching Mathematics Through ProblemSolving offers an innovative new approach to teaching mathematics written by a leading expert in Japanese mathematics education, suitable for preservice and inservice primary and secondary math educators.
